CVE-2025-34457
CVE-2025-34457 affects wb2osz/direwolf (Dire Wolf) up to version 1.8, prior to commit 694c954. The issue is a stack-based buffer overflow in the function kiss_rec_byte() in src/kiss_frame.c when processing frames at MAX_KISS_LEN; it appends a terminating FEND byte without reserving space, causing...

CVE-2025-34458
Summary: CVE-2025-34458 affects wb2osz/direwolf (Dire Wolf) up to version 1.8, prior to commit 3658a87. Affected component is the APRS MIC-E decoder function aprs_mic_e() in src/decode_aprs.c. Root cause: reachable assertion that checks for a non-empty comment in an AX.25 frame containing a MIC-E...
